Pasco County’s Gulf Middle School, which has received a D grade for four consecutive years, has one more chance to improve before an outside operator takes over. The State Board of Education denied the school district’s request for an additional year to boost its grade to a C or better, emphasizing the need for immediate action. The school has implemented new leadership, hired effective teachers, and invested in infrastructure to turn around its performance.
